Gas Mileage

Error creating thumbnail: Unable to save thumbnail to destination

The Honda Civic Hybrid has an EPA estimate of 49/51 MPG (City/Highway), however, as seen on the Real Hybrid Mileage Database at GreenHybrid.com, the Civic Hybrid gets roughly an observed 47 MPG.

Safety

  • 3-Point Seat Belts at all Seating Positions
  • Front 3-Point Seat Belts with Automatic Tensioning System
  • Adjustable Front Seat Belt Anchors
  • Driver's and Front Passenger's Seat Belt Reminder
  • Dual-Stage, Dual Threshold Front Airbags (SRS)
  • Front Side Airbags with Passenger-Side Occupant Position Detection System (OPDS)
  • Side Curtain Airbags
  • Active Head Restraints
  • Anti-Lock Braking Sytem(ABS)
  • Electronic Brake Distribution (EBD)
  • Brake Assist
  • Daytime Running Lights (DRL)
  • Side Impact Door Beams
  • Outboard Lower Anchors and Tethers for Children (LATCH)
  • Child-Proof Rear Door Locks
  • Emergency Trunk Opener

Exterior

The Civic Hybrid makes a seriously cool statement as an Advanced Technology Partial Zero-Emission Vehicle (AT-PZEV).

The all-new 2006 Civic Hybrid is easy on the earth, and easy on the eyes. Completely redesigned, with a long windshield that angles dramatically into the hood, this advanced Hybrid will get you (and your environment-friendly attitude) noticed. Body-colored power side mirrors with integrated turn indicators and a rear decklid spoiler complete the package. And a strong package it is—the Civic Hybrid packs plenty of high-tension steel for increased rigidity and a solid feel.
